    turn off nag

    OK, I got a new HP computer. All I have loaded is CS3 Premium and Artizen. It has Vista Premium as the OS, it came OEM. So far I've managed to strip it down as much as I can..( remove all the trial software it came with ). This computer isn't connected to the internet nor do I want it connected. I use it strictly for Digital photography and my internet connection is on another machine. I want this one 'virus', spam and spyware free. ( sterile ).
    So here's the problem... I keep getting this 'NAG' that I don't have an anti-virus program running and my computer's at risk. How do I tell the damn machine that I am not connected to the internet and don't want an anti-virus eating up my resources and to leave me alone????? What do I turn off and where do I find it?

    Re: turn off nag

    Go to Security Center (Control panel), click on Change the way Security Center alerts me to turn it off.
